Structural engineer services involve assessing and analyzing the integrity of a building’s framework to ensure it can safely support the intended loads and functions. These professionals evaluate existing structures for potential issues such as foundation settlement, material deterioration, or design flaws. They also provide detailed plans and specifications for repairs, reinforcements, or modifications to improve stability and safety. Their expertise helps property owners understand the current condition of a structure and determine the necessary steps to address potential risks.
These services are essential for resolving problems related to structural weaknesses, including cracks, sagging floors, or uneven settling that could compromise safety or lead to further damage. Structural engineers identify the root causes of such issues through thorough inspections and testing, then recommend appropriate solutions. This proactive approach can prevent costly repairs or catastrophic failures, especially in properties that have experienced natural disasters, aging, or significant renovations.

The overview below groups typical Structural Engineer Service proj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Aurora, CO.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Assessment Fees - Structural engineering assessments typically cost between $500 and $2,000, depending on project complexity. For example, a basic evaluation for a residential property may be around $750, while larger commercial assessments can exceed $1,500.
Design and Planning Costs - Designing structural plans generally ranges from $1,000 to $5,000, with larger or more intricate projects costing more. A simple retrofit might be around $2,000, whereas a comprehensive new construction plan could reach $4,500 or higher.
Inspection and Consultation Expenses - On-site inspections and consultations usually fall within the $300 to $1,200 range. A standard inspection for a small building may be approximately $400, while detailed consultations for complex structures can be closer to $1,000.
Additional Service Charges - Extra services such as detailed reports or specialized analyses can add $500 to $2,500 to the overall cost. For instance, seismic analysis or foundation evaluation may be billed separately within this range.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
